High freight rates push down European ferrous
Nov 30, 2004 | 05:54 AM
| Philip Shawcross
Ferrous scrap export prices have been on the decline in several European markets over the past week.
Finnish scrap exporter Kuusakoski Oy booked an 18,000-tonne mixed cargo to Posco Corp., Seoul, South Korea, for $299.50 and $309.50 a tonne, delivered, down from $327 and $337 paid by a Taiwanese steelmaker in early November for No. 1 heavy melting steel scrap and bonus grade (5-foot plate and structural scrap), respectively.....
